
Samba, June 3: The Samba Cricket Premier League (SCPL) U-19 Tournament, being organized under the 100 Day Nasha Mukt Jammu & Kashmir Abhiyan, commenced today here at Kehli Ground.
The tournament was formally inaugurated by Lieutenant Governor Shri Manoj Sinha during his visit to the District.
The tournament has been organised under the overall supervision and guidance of Deputy Commissioner Ayushi Sudan to promote sports among youth and reinforcing the message of a drug-free society.
On the opening day of the tournament, Additional Deputy Commissioner Jagdish Singh visited the venue and interacted with the participating players. He encouraged the young cricketers to pursue sports with dedication and discipline. He highlighted the role of sports in promoting a healthy and drug-free society. The ADC also conducted the toss before the commencement of the match and extended his best wishes to both teams.
The first league match of the tournament was played between Purmandal Panthers and Samba Fighters. Batting first, Purmandal Panthers scored 158 runs in 20 overs. In response, Samba Fighters managed 131/7 in their allotted 20 overs, with Purmandal Panthers securing a 27-run victory.
Bansh Sharma of Purmandal Panthers was declared the Player of the Match for his impressive bowling performance, claiming 3 wickets for 23 runs in 4 overs.
Among others present on the occasion were ACR Ajay Bharti, officers from various departments, representatives of the organizing Committee, sports enthusiasts and local residents.
